- The distance between Hot Springs, Sd, Usa and Salvador, Brazil is approximately 9,027 km or 5,609 mi.
- To reach Hot Springs, Sd in this distance one would set out from Salvador bearing 318.1°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Hot Springs, Sd bearing 297.2° or WNW .
- Hot Springs, Sd has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Salvador has a tropical rainforest climate (Af).
- The annual mean temperature is 16 °C (28.8°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 23.8 °C (42.8°F) more in Hot Springs, Sd.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1697 mm (66.8 in) less which is equivalent to 1697 l/m² (41.65 US gal/ft²) or 16,970,000 l/ha (1,814,206 US gal/ac) less. About 1/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 24.8° lower in Hot Springs, Sd than in Salvador.
